What could cause a fig tree's leaves to brown, curl up and die in about 2 days

If the fig did not experience a deep freeze and you did not spray a pesticide on or near the plant, I would suspect there's a problem with the root system. Overly wet soils can cause root rot which is can be sudden death to plants. Root rots will collapse the vascular system and the leaves will curl up and die almost overnight.
